In the tavern, click on the torch on the left side of the fireplace.
For the Source Temple, there are extra star / blood stones.
Where is Zixzax? By the weaver, the statue or a portal?
If you have blood stones in your inventory, use them to trigger the next portal to open. If Zixzax is by the statue or a portal, talk to the statue or enter the portal, proceed far enough to get a cutscene conversation, then return to the main section of the homestead through the portal.
When a portal has been completely opened, there is a marker added to the map. If there is an active portal with no marker, that is the one holding up the rest of the portals from opening.

The character isn't skilled enough. You need Pickpocket level 7 (ie maxed, plus 2 from helmet/gloves), and there is also a minimum dexterity required to be successful (22 fails; if I had armour with dexterity bonuses, in addition to dual wielding weapons with tormented souls and a dex potion, it may have been possible).
